1997 Dodge Ram 2500 Standard Cab Long Bed SLT 4x4 Impossible to Find 12 Valve Standard Cab, Runs out Great! Cold A/C, Nice Tires, Leveling Kit, Automatic + Shifts Well, 22mpg? 3.5 Gearing, Very Rare Truck! year 1997 drive train 4x4 make Dodge ext color Silver / Green model Ram 2500 int color Tan sub model Regular Cab Long Box 4x4 SLT vin 1B7KF26D7VJ514121 engine 5.9 Liter 12 Valve Cummins Turbo Diesel 6-CYL mileage 293477 transmission Automatic OD stock # AC10583 about This is one hard to find truck. It was recently traded at a local new car franchise where we know some guys. They don't sell 293k mile pickups, so we bought it from them. There's simply none of these around. If you're looking at it I don't need to explain the 12 valve to you, wholly grail of diesel motors. The truck is in very nice shape for the age and mileage, it drives surprisingly well. It doesn't smoke, interior is pretty nice, paint is fairly newish, tires and wheels and leveling kit really make the truck! Yep it has a bunch of miles, but there's no reason you can't get another several hundred thousand out of it. This is the right truck, fair price, and one you probably won't see for sale again for a very long time. exterior The truck looks awesome for the age and mileage. It's been repainted at some point, probably 50k miles past? It's not an award winner, but most people will think it looks nice. There's no bubbling body rust and no hail damage. The truck has spent the majority of its' life here in Colorado and we don't salt the roads here. You won't find a 97 Dodge this rust-free (even under) in any great lakes, back east, or costal states. The wheels look nice and tires have superb tread, very deep. The bed liner has been in for a while, looks fair. The windshield is good, no cracks or bad chips. The doors and tailgate open and close easily. The truck has road wear on the lower rockers from the big tires. The hood has 1 ding. The grille is pretty tired, our cost is about $100 for a new one if you'd like it. There's some small marks and superficial scratches as to be expected. The paint has some orange peel to it, not terrible though, it may color sand out. The photos document everything, again, nice for the age and mileage. interior The interior is pretty nice. It has burn marks on the door upholstery and a couple little ones on the seats but it doesn't smell like smoke. I'm picky. The drivers seat bolsters have been reupholstered, looks nice. The passenger seat had a little tear that we hemmed, steering wheel could stand to have a cover. The air blows cold and stereo sounds great for the age. Yep, dash has a crack, just 1 which is far less than most of these do. Everything works including the cruise control. Someone loved this truck. You don't get to 300k by not taking care of it. Carpet shows aging, headliner a little so-so, just the little stuff. mechanical I used this truck for about an hour today running errands. It was 90 degrees and it ran great. The motor fires up nicely and it idles very smooth. It's not rattly at all, I can't remember the last time I heard a rattly 12 valve, probably one of the strongest motors America has ever built. (I did hear a rattly 24 valve today at the auction with 280k on it. 12 Valve or bust. :) The truck just had the oil changed and filters. The brakes are well over 1/2 life front and rear remaining. The ball joints and tie-rod ends are pretty reasonable, truck is easy to drive, slight steering play as to be expected. It has good power and lift pump is great, never sputters. These trucks are ALL mechanical, very easy to turn them up if that's what you're after. This truck has not been modified though. We had to replace the fuel level sending unit on the truck, otherwise didn't need much. The transmission shifts nicely, never missed for me at all. This truck when very cold takes just a few seconds at idle before you get full transmission power. It doesn't chunk or clunk, just doesn't respond fully until after a tiny bit of idle. When it's warm and all the fluid is circulating properly it's very responsive. This is perfectly normal for an older diesel truck, they take forever to warm any fluids simple because everything is so overbuilt. All that being said, the truck is nice. Not new or perfect, but it's a solid 12 valve someone loved forever. I think it's got another 300k to go, but it will not be sold with warranty, simply because of the age and mileage.
